Gleaners Continues Free Drive-Through Food Distribution At The Ford Community And Performing Arts Center
Attendees are asked to arrive with an empty trunk and to remain in their vehicles to minimize any potential exposure.
In partnership with Gleaners Community Food Bank, the City of Dearborn is continuing to host free drive-through food distribution events for households with children at the Ford Community and Performing Arts Center, 15801 Michigan Ave. Each event will take place in the Center’s parking lot.
As of May 13, food distribution events will take place on the following dates from 9 a.m. to 12 p.m.:• Monday, May 18• Tuesday, May 26• Monday, June 1• Tuesday, June 9• Monday, June 15• Tuesday, June 23

More dates are expected through September.
Attendees are asked to arrive with an empty trunk and to remain in their vehicles to minimize any potential exposure. Groceries will be placed into your trunk.

Guests without vehicles are also welcome to attend, and are asked to maintain a six feet distance from others as much as possible. Please be prepared to carry 20 – 30 pounds of food. Those without vehicles are welcome to bring a cart, if they are able to.
The City of Dearborn and Gleaners are taking all necessary precautions to ensure that food is distributed as safely as possible.
